ÐFLUSHING COOLING SYSTEMÐNBMA0011S031. Open air relief plug.
2. Fill radiator with water until water spills from the air relief holes,
then close air relief plugs. Fill radiator and reservoir tank with
water and reinstall radiator cap.
3. Run engine and warm it up to normal operating temperature.
4. Rev engine two or three times under no-load.
5. Stop engine and wait until it cools down.
6. Drain water.
7. Repeat steps 1 through 6 until clear water begins to drain from
radiator.

Checking Fuel LinesNBMA0012Inspect fuel lines and tank for improper attachment, leaks, cracks,
damage, loose connections, chafing or deterioration.
If necessary, repair or replace faulty parts.
MMA104A
CAUTION:
Tighten high-pressure rubber hose clamp so that clamp end is
3 mm (0.12 in) from hose end.
Tightening torque specifications are the same for all rubber
hose clamps.
Ensure that screw does not contact adjacent parts.

Changing Fuel FilterNBMA0013WARNING:
Before removing fuel filter, release fuel pressure from fuel line.
WITH CONSULT-IINBMA0013S011. Turn ignition switch ªONº.
2. Perform ªFUEL PRESSURE RELEASEº in ªWORK SUP-
PORTº mode with CONSULT-II.
3. Start engine.
4. After engine stalls, crank engine two or three times to release
all fuel pressure.

On-vehicle Service
FRONT SUSPENSION PARTSNBSU0005Check front axle and front suspension parts for excessive play,
cracks, wear and other damage.
1. Shake each front wheel to check for excessive play.
2. Retighten all axle and suspensions nuts and bolts to the speci-
fied torque.
Tightening torque:
Refer to ªComponentsº, SU-8.
SFA392B
3. Check strut (shock absorber) for oil leakage and other dam-
age.
4. Check suspension ball joint for grease leakage and ball joint
dust cover for cracks and other damage.
If ball joint dust cover is cracked or damaged, replace ball joint
assembly.
5. Check suspension ball joint end play.
a. Jack up front of vehicle and set the stands.
b. Clamp dial indicator onto transverse link and place indicator tip
on lower edge of brake caliper.
c. Make sure front wheels are straight and brake pedal is
depressed.
SFA745B
d. Place a pry bar between transverse link and knuckle.
e. While raising and releasing pry bar, observe maximum dial
indicator value.
Vertical end play:
0mm(0in)
If ball joint vertical end play exists, remove lower ball joint
assembly and recheck the ball joint. Refer to ªTranverse Link
and Lower Ball Jointº, SU-11.
SFA746B
6. Check spring height from top of wheelarch to ground using the
following procedure.
a. Park vehicle on a level surface with vehicle unladen*.
*: Fuel, radiator coolant and engine oil full. Spare tire, jack,
hand tools and mats in designated positions.
b. Check tires for proper inflation and wear (tread wear indicator
must not be showing).
c. Bounce vehicle up and down several times and measure
dimensions Hf and Hr. Refer to SDS, SU-14.
Spring height is not adjustable. If out of specification, check for
worn springs and suspension parts.
